Vertragsverwaltung-Klassenbibliothek  

clsVertragsereignis.Add_New -Methode

Neues VertragsEreignis

[Visual Basic]
Public Function Add_New( _ 
ByVal Vertragselementnr As Integer
) As Integer

Parameter

Vertragselementnr

Rückgabewert

Key des neuen VertragsEreigniss

Quellcode

[Visual Basic]
        Public Function Add_New(ByVal Vertragselementnr As Integer) As Integer 
Dim db As New TKB.VV.DB.clsMyKey_Tabelle 
db.cpMainConnectionProvider = Globals.conn 
Dim newkey = db.get_dbkey("Ereignis") 
db.Dispose() 
Me.iEreignisNr = New SqlInt32(CType(newkey, Int32)) 
Me.iVertragselementnr = New SqlInt32(CType(Vertragselementnr, Int32)) 
Me.iEreignistypNr = New SqlInt32(CType(1, Int32)) 
Me.iKostenartNr = New SqlInt32(CType(1, Int32)) 
Me.iPeriodizitaetNr = New SqlInt32(CType(1, Int32)) 
Me.daDatum = New SqlDateTime(CType(SqlDateTime.Null, DateTime)) 
Me.daEnde = New SqlDateTime(CType(SqlDateTime.Null, DateTime)) 
Me.daStart = New SqlDateTime(CType(SqlDateTime.Null, DateTime)) 
Me.iVorlaufzeit = New SqlInt32(CType(0, Int32)) 
Me.fBetrag = New SqlDouble(CType(0, Double)) 
Me.sBeschreibung = New SqlString(CType("", String)) 
Me.sBezeichnung = New SqlString(CType("", String)) 
Me.bInklMwSt = New SqlBoolean(CType(False, Boolean)) 
 
Me.bAktiv = New SqlBoolean(CType(True, Boolean)) 
Me.daErstellt_am = New SqlDateTime(CType(Now, DateTime)) 
Me.daMutiert_am = New SqlDateTime(CType(Now, DateTime)) 
Me.iMutierer = New SqlInt32(CType(Globals.clsmitarbeiter.iMitarbeiternr.Value, Int32)) 
Me.iSecurityLevelNr = New SqlInt32(CType(0, Int32)) 
Me.cpMainConnectionProvider = Globals.conn 
Me.iKuendigungsfristnr = New SqlInt32(CType(Me.Kuendigungsfrist.Rows(0).Item(0), Int32)) 
Globals.conn.OpenConnection() 
Me.Insert() 
Globals.conn.CloseConnection(True) 
Me.Neuer_Datensatz = True 
Return newkey 
End Function

Forderungen

Plattformen: Windows 98, Windows 2000 SP4, Windows Millennium Edition, Windows Server 2003, Windows XP Media Center Edition, Windows XP Professional x64 Edition, Windows XP SP2, Windows XP Starter Edition

Siehe auch

clsVertragsereignis